Big boost to TN Fisheries University as CM inaugurates host of projects

Chennai: Chief Minister Edappadi K Palaniswami laid the foundation stone for cages, tech park, fishing training building, educational buildings, fresh water designer fish hatchery of Dr J Jayalalithaa Fisheries University, which will be raised at the cost of Rs 17,02,60,000, through video-conferencing at the Secretariat Monday.

As part of development works in the Social Welfare and Nutritious Meal Programme Department, he inaugurated a new building at the Government Observation Home for Boys and Girls, Kellys, featuring lounges, restrooms, kitchen, dining room, etc., built at the cost of Rs 2.5 crore.

For the Health and Family Welfare Department, the Chief Minister inaugurated a newly-built hostel for the mandatory internship students at Kanyakumari Government Medical College, built at a cost of Rs 3.21 crore. He also inaugurated many other government medical buildings raised at a total expenditure of Rs 47.69 crore.

Palaniswami inaugurated buildings worth Rs 1,25,70,00,000 for the Fisheries Department. This includes fishing harbour, fish descending floors, fishnet weaving rooms, fish hatchery, women self-help training rooms with inbuilt kitchens, etc.

Regarding the Animal Husbandry Department, he inaugurated a Tamilnadu Veterinary and Animal Sciences University’s research lab and the veterinary hospital building at Pallapatti, Dindigul district, built at a total investment of Rs 13,27,80,000.

The Chief Minister inaugurated the administrative and educational buildings of Agricultural College and Research Institute, Kudumiyanmalai, which functions under the Tamilnadu Agricultural University, built at a cost of Rs 10.27 crore.
